New Brighton Campus Tailgating Options
Earlier this summer, the BC Athletics Department announced the addition of tailgating on select sections of the upper Brighton campus for the upcoming season. The change is the result of a partnership with the campus and community in response to fan feedback regarding the need for more open-air tailgating spaces. The addition is one of several initiatives taken to enhance the gameday atmosphere at BC football games. For more information, contact the Flynn Fund at 617-552-0772.
Shea Field Policy Reminder – Tailgating on Shea Field is a ticketed event. Fans wishing to tailgate in this area must obtain a ticket from a Shea Field pass holder in advance and must also hold a game ticket.

Doug Flutie Statue – Outside Gate D
Dedicated on Nov. 7, 2008, the six-foot bronze statue of Doug Flutie commemorates his famous “Hail Mary” pass against Miami in 1984.
Gridiron Club Eagle – Under Section W/Outside football locker room
With its 30-inch wingspan, the Gridiron Club Eagle is the team’s reminder of Eagles who came before them and to be an example for those who come after him. Each player touches it as he heads out to the field.
